Applications
For Controlling Non-Inductive Or Slightly Inductive Loads (I.E. Resistance Furnaces) And Generally For Controlling Power Circuits Up To 690V AC And 440 V DC; For Contactors Can Also Be For Many Other Applications Such Lighting. Lighting contactors can be used to control a variety of lighting loads including:
? Tungsten filament lighting loads (incandescent), iodine lamps, quartz-iodine and infrared lamps
? Electric discharge lighting loads (ballast), high intensity discharge (HID), mercury vapor, metal halide and high pressure sodium and fluorescent lamps
